What are the most important historical places and other sights to visit in Fredericksburg?
Fredericksburg is notable for landmarks like Historic Kenmore and George Washington's Ferry Farm, Fredericksburg Battlefield and Fredericksburg and Spotsylvania National Military Park. Cultural venues include University of Mary Washington Galleries, Fredericksburg Area Museum and Cultural Center and James Monroe Museum and Memorial Library. A couple of additional sights to add to your itinerary are Old Mill Park and Central Park Fun Land.

What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
"Heritage hotel" is a term often used in Asia and Europe, while "historic hotel" is more common in the U.S. though overall the terms are quite similar. The architecture and building of historic hotels tend to be what's most significant. For a heritage hotel, it's mainly the cultural value as well as how it influenced the community.
